The Keithley 2430C is a single-channel parametric SourceMeter combining voltage source, current source, voltage meter, current meter, and ohmmeter functionality in one instrument. It delivers 100V, 10A sourcing with 1000W pulse mode capability and 110W DC operation. Four-quadrant sourcing and sinking, 6½-digit resolution, and measurement accuracy of 0.012% enable precise component characterization across semiconductor, communications, automotive, and medical industries.
Technical Specifications
Sourcing and Measurement
• Maximum voltage source: 100V
• Maximum current source: 10A
• Maximum power (DC mode): 110W
• Maximum power (pulse mode): 1000W
• Measurement accuracy: 0.012% basic accuracy
• Resolution: 6½-digit
• Reading speed: Up to 1700 readings/second at 4½ digits via GPIB
• Four-quadrant operation (source and sink)
Remote Sensing & Resistance Measurement
• 2-, 4-, and 6-wire remote voltage sourcing and measurement sensing
• Six-wire ohms technique with guard and guard sense leads
Voltage and Current Sourcing
• Programmable bipolar sourcing with readback capability
• Programmable compliance limits (minimum 0.1% of range)
• Voltage slew rate: 0.25V/µs on 100V range; 0.08V/µs on 20V range
• Current slew rate: 0.25A/µs on 100V range; 0.08A/µs on 20V range
• Output overshoot: Typically <0.1% (full scale step, resistive load)
• Output settling time: 100µs typical (0.1% final value)
• Floating output: ±250VDC from chassis ground
Pulse Mode
• Maximum duty cycle: 8% on 10A range; 100% on all other ranges
• Maximum pulse width: 5ms (90% to 90% edge); 2.5ms limit on 10A range
• Minimum pulse width: 150µs
• Pulse resolution: 50µs typical, 70µs maximum
• Pulse measurement limit: 0.1 PLC (Power Line Cycle)
